The clear winter window from October to March delivers soft light, comfortable daytime temperatures, and the cleanest air for photography. November to February is peak — book Taj sunrise slots well ahead. April to June is severe heat above 40°C and is only advisable with an air-conditioned fleet and dawn-only sightseeing. The monsoon (July–September) brings dramatic skies and emerald gardens but variable visibility; it is the quietest and most private time to see the Taj.

Agra is a city in Uttar Pradesh, India, on the banks of the Yamuna river, and the home of the Taj Mahal — the marble mausoleum commissioned by Mughal emperor Shah Jahan in 1632. Agra holds three UNESCO World Heritage Sites: the Taj Mahal, Agra Fort, and nearby Fatehpur Sikri
